What actually moved the needle

To understand the mechanics behind TomFLKeys's impressive improvement, it’s essential to analyze what specifically changed in his swing pattern. His breakthrough came from focusing on the concept of keeping the trail shoulder blade packed down and back. This adjustment allowed his arms to better integrate with the rotation of his ribcage while pivoting around a deeper trail hip. This kind of change is foundational in creating a more efficient and powerful swing.

The Importance of the Lead Hip Spiral

One key component of the GOAT Sling Model is the lead hip spiral, which initiates the swing. For TomFLKeys, understanding that power comes from this elastic energy rather than brute muscular force was pivotal. The lead hip’s spiral inward creates an optimal position for the rest of the body to follow, allowing for a more natural and powerful swing motion. This is a stark contrast to the outdated idea of merely “loading” the trail side, which often leads to inefficiencies and wasted energy.

Containment and Parametric Acceleration

Another significant factor in TomFLKeys's gains relates to the concept of containment. The idea is that one should not focus merely on releasing the club but rather on preventing the release until the last possible moment. This containment leads to what is termed parametric acceleration, where the club moves faster through impact due to the stored energy released at the right moment. 4. Practice Containment Drills

To enhance your ability to contain energy until the last moment, try this drill: Take a practice swing and pause just before impact. Focus on feeling the tension build in your arms and shoulders. Hold this position for a moment and then complete the swing, releasing the energy at the last second. This drill will help you understand and implement the principle of containment in your swing.

Understanding the ENGINE, ANCHOR, and WHIP

In the GOAT Sling Model, scoring is broken down into three components: ENGINE, ANCHOR, and WHIP. The ENGINE comprises the lead-hip spiral, pelvis rotation quality, and chest/pelvis separation. For TomFLKeys, improvements in these areas resulted in a significant increase in his GOAT score. The ANCHOR focuses on stability through the head and sternum, while the WHIP emphasizes the acceleration of the club through impact.
